import math

class Point:
    def __init__(self, x, y):
        self.x = x
        self.y = y

class Line:
    def __init__(self, point_a, point_b):
        self.point_a = point_a
        self.point_b = point_b

def get_distance(P, L):
    # TODO: 计算点P到直线L的距离
    a=P.x
    b=P.y
    A=L.point_b.y - L.point_a.y
    B=L.point_a.x - L.point_b.x
    C=L.point_a.y * L.point_b.x - L.point_b.y * L.point_a.x
    # 计算分子:|A*a + B*b + C|
    numerator = abs(A * a + B * b + C)
    # 计算分母:√(A² + B²)
    denominator = math.sqrt(A**2 + B**2)
    return numerator / denominator


def main():
    a, b = map(int, input().split())
    sx, sy, tx, ty = map(int, input().split())
    
    point_a = Point(sx, sy)
    point_b = Point(tx, ty)
    point_c = Point(a, b)
    line = Line(point_a, point_b)
    
    print("{:.2f}".format(get_distance(point_c, line)))

if __name__ == "__main__":
    main()